Bug fix: runner update template call

The call to the runner update template in the view was wrong. I fixed
it. I tool as well the advantage of that fix to hide the command input
(the one used to register a runner on allgo) at the runner creation.
It's now possible to see it only when on the update view.
Signed-off-by: BERJON Matthieu's avatarMatthieu Berjon <>
parent c70ed1ae
......@@ -515,7 +515,7 @@ class RunnerUpdate(SuccessMessageMixin, LoginRequiredMixin, UpdateView):
form_class = RunnerForm
success_message = 'Runner updated successfully.'
success_url = reverse_lazy('main:runner_list')
template_name = 'runner_update_form.html'
template_name = 'runner_add_update.html'
def get_form_kwargs(self):
kwargs = super(RunnerUpdate, self).get_form_kwargs()
......@@ -39,6 +39,8 @@
{% endfor %}
{% url 'main:runner_create' as runner_url %}
{% if not request.get_full_path == runner_url %}
<div class="form-group">
<small id="runner-help" class="form-text text-muted">
In order to attach your runner to A||go, enter the following command line on your runner.
......@@ -56,6 +58,7 @@
{% endif %}
